Absolutely Gourdeous! Sorry, couldn't resist. These babies are made from North Carolina gourds (after 6-12 months drying time). Mount'em from the ceiling or go bookshelf style. Finished with a natural butcher's wax. Designed by artist David Ellis. $1,200 USD/pair (hopefully with some volume sales, this can come down).
